1st stop: SKOPJE
The vibrant capital city of North Macedonia, Skopje offers a rich tapestry of history and modernity with its eclectic architecture, bustling bazaars, and family-friendly attractions.
Stay 2 nights
Wander through the historic Old Bazaar
Visit the Skopje Fortress for panoramic views
Explore the Macedonia Square and its monuments

2nd stop: MAVROVO NATIONAL PARK
Nestled in the picturesque mountains, Mavrovo National Park is an ideal spot for families seeking outdoor adventures amidst lush greenery and serene lakes.
Stay 1 nights
Hike the scenic trails of Mavrovo National Park
Visit Lake Mavrovo for water activities
Discover local cuisine at traditional restaurants

3rd stop: OHRID
Known as the "Jerusalem of the Balkans," Ohrid is famous for its beautiful lake, numerous churches, and rich history making it perfect for cultural exploration with family.
Stay 3 nights
Cruise along Lake Ohrid's crystal-clear waters
Explore ancient churches like St. John at Kaneo
Stroll through Ohrid's charming old town streets

4th stop: BITOLA
A city rich in history with its well-preserved Ottoman architecture; Bitola offers families cultural immersion opportunities alongside lively street life filled with cafes & shops.
Stay 1 nights
Visit Heraclea Lyncestis archaeological site
Walk down Shirok Sokak street lined with cafes
Discover Bitola Museum housed within former military academy building!
